Our beef is sourced from Park Farm, Blickling, where Tony and Emily Bambridge rear their cattle using traditional farming methods under the Red Tractor Assurance Scheme.

The herd is made up of Lincoln Reds and carefully selected Lincoln Red × Simmental crosses, producing exceptional beef with the ideal balance of natural growth, rich marbling and outstanding flavour. This marbling is what makes the beef perfect for dry ageing, allowing it to mature for up to four weeks to develop deeper flavour, increased tenderness and exceptional succulence.

Naturally conceived and pasture-raised, the cattle spend the spring and summer grazing with their mothers on the meadows surrounding the River Bure. Their grazing helps preserve the unique wetland landscape that has formed part of the National Trust’s Blickling Estate for over 300 years.

The result is beautifully matured, locally reared beef with outstanding flavour, exceptional tenderness and a true sense of place.
